Floral Design Certificate

Overview

UFV's professional Floral Design program provides comprehensive training aimed at preparing individuals for work in the floral industry or for starting their own floral business.


Instructor Profile

The instructor for the Floral Design Certificate program holds dual certification in Professional Floral Design and Wedding Design through Flowers Canada and the University of Guelph and has over thirty years of professional experience, which includes designing for celebrities, athletes, and even British royalty.


Program Details

  • Credential: Certificate
  • Format: Part-time
  • Delivery: In-person
  • Duration: 10 months (may be completed over multiple years)
  • Days and times: Monday and Wednesday evenings
  • Location: Abbotsford — Aerospace Centre
  • Tuition: $5,706.00
  • Additional costs:
    • Tool kit for Floral Basics I: $155 + taxes (paid at registration)
    • Textbooks: $280 (available at UFV bookstore)
    • Supply restock fee for term 2: $155 + taxes
  • Start date: September
  • Application deadline: August 19, 2026 (for Fall 2026 registration); late registrations may be accepted.

Employment Opportunities

Job openings for graduates include positions in:


  • Floral shops
  • Wholesale businesses
  • Grocery stores
  • Internet floral companies
  • Opening their own floral shop

Floral arrangements hold significance in weddings, funerals, corporate, and social events.


Entrance Requirements

  • Students must be 19 years or older or have completed high school.
  • A CLB Level 6 is recommended.

Program Outline

The program equips students with in-depth training to prepare for direct employment within the floral industry, emphasizing hands-on techniques and understanding of floral design mechanics.


Modules

The program consists of six modules:


  • Floral Design Basics I
  • Floral Design Basics II
  • Christmas Arrangements
  • Special Occasion
  • Sympathy and Church Flowers
  • Wedding Flowers

Each module includes ten sessions, conducted twice a week over five weeks. The courses are offered at specific times throughout the year, creating a structured learning experience.


Textbooks

Textbooks required for the program are available from the UFV bookstore.


Additional Information

Students completing the Floral Design Certificate program are eligible to participate in the annual UFV convocation ceremonies. Those wishing to enroll in advanced modules must already have completed Floral Design Basics I & II or possess extensive floral design experience.
